Ive owned a bike here for a few months now, and im looking to upgrade my 2005 CBR 600rr some. I was thinking about doing a Power Commander 3 and a 30 shot of nitrous or so, so I can pick on a few of my friends. I was wondering is there anything I should know/ be worried of before I do this? No, but it was heavily implied. The only thing you need to be concerned about while using nitrous is the usual engine exploding or a engine flare though the airbox. ow that would suck.

Nitrous is a good way to ruin an engine. awesome horsepower gains, but that first hit is going to make your eyes widen and anus pucker. the 600RR is already pretty friggin fast and much more of a street bike any one company can lay claim to. unless you're heavy into drag strip competitions, i suggest just the PC and a full exhaust system instead of nitrous. if you want power, Arata Full Ti is what you want. drop bike weight to add thrust. you could also drop a gear up front and up two in the rear for some play time. that will increase your accelleration, but your top end speed will suffer. oh well i say, since you get busted for anything over 200% and you're looking at a possible suspension anyway.

i hope you like adjusting the valves and rebuilding heads ha, thats what my buddies are always doing on their (street driven) drag cars with spray...

but like i told my buddy who jus put a turbo on his truck... you need to build up the main components before any power adders... make sure your motor can handle a 50hp gain even if your only planning on a 30hp gain...


but if your aware of what parts will be worn out faster, and ok with possible down time if the motor takes a dump then i say go for it, but do not use it on the street... puts tooo many people at risk since the bike could get away from you quicker than before.
